tech-pkg archive

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index][Old Index]

Re: PKG_DEVELOPER=yes



On 14.05.2020 20:42, Jonathan Perkin wrote:
* On 2020-05-14 at 18:30 BST, Nia Alarie wrote:

Module Name:	pkgsrc
Committed By:	nia
Date:		Thu May 14 17:30:50 UTC 2020

Modified Files:
	pkgsrc/lang/zig: Makefile

Log Message:
zig: Installs a script that requires bash.

Replace the interpreter so this doesn't fail with PKG_DEVELOPER.

Please set PKG_DEVELOPER=yes to detect problems like this!

We should just set this by default.  There's absolutely no excuses for
packages to be failing these basic checks.

Fully agreed.  I expect that pkgsrc provides packages that don't contain
obvious, easy to avoid bugs.

A recent example is print/dvipdfmx, which contained an unresolved @GS@
placeholder in bin/dvipdft for at least the last 5 years because only
@RUNGS@ was substituted.  That's so easy to detect and avoid that it
shouldn't go unnoticed.


Home | Main Index | Thread Index | Old Index